电工技术基础_电工基础知识_电工之家-电工学习网

欢迎来到电工学习网!

单片机系统的工作原理

2023-10-23 19:57分类:电工基础知识 阅读:

 

单片机系统是一种集成了微处理器核心、存储器、输入输出接口和各种外设控制器的微型计算机系统。它以高度集成和低功耗为特点,广泛应用于各种电子设备中。单片机系统的工作原理可以从多个方面进行阐述。

单片机系统的核心是微处理器,它是整个系统的控制中心。微处理器通过执行存储在存储器中的指令来完成各种任务。它包含了算术逻辑单元(ALU)、控制单元(CU)、寄存器和时钟等重要组件。ALU负责执行算术和逻辑运算,CU负责控制指令的执行流程,寄存器用于存储临时数据,时钟用于同步各个组件的工作。微处理器通过不断地取指令、解码指令、执行指令的循环来完成任务。

存储器是单片机系统的重要组成部分。存储器用于存储程序代码和数据。在单片机系统中,存储器一般分为程序存储器和数据存储器两种。程序存储器用于存储程序代码,它可以是只读存储器(ROM)或可擦写可编程存储器(EPROM、EEPROM、Flash)。数据存储器用于存储数据,它可以是随机存储器(RAM)或者特殊功能寄存器(SFR)。存储器的容量和速度对系统的性能有着重要影响。

单片机系统还包括输入输出接口和外设控制器。输入输出接口用于与外部设备进行数据交换,它可以是并行接口、串行接口、通用串行总线(USB)接口等。外设控制器用于控制各种外部设备的工作,例如键盘、显示器、数码相机等。单片机系统通过输入输出接口和外设控制器与外部设备进行数据交互,实现与外界的通信。

单片机系统的工作原理可以为以下几个步骤:系统上电后,微处理器从存储器中读取启动程序,并执行初始化操作。接着,微处理器根据程序代码的要求,从存储器中读取指令,并根据指令的类型执行相应的操作。在执行过程中,微处理器可能需要从数据存储器中读取数据,进行运算,并将结果存储回数据存储器。微处理器也需要与外部设备进行数据交换,通过输入输出接口和外设控制器完成这一过程。当程序执行完毕或者系统需要关机时,微处理器停止工作,系统进入待机状态。

单片机系统的工作原理涉及微处理器的执行、存储器的读写、输入输出接口的数据交换和外设控制器的工作等多个方面。它以高度集成和低功耗为特点,广泛应用于各种电子设备中。了解单片机系统的工作原理有助于我们更好地理解和应用它。

上一篇:单片机系统开发

下一篇:单片机系统板原理图

相关推荐

电工推荐

    电工技术基础_电工基础知识_电工之家-电工学习网
返回顶部